Edlingham Castle

EDLINGHAM CASTLE

13 miles from Beadnell Parish

The riverside ruins, principally the solar tower, of a manor house progressively fortified against the Scots during the 14th century.

Brinkburn Priory

BRINKBURN PRIORY

19 miles from Beadnell Parish

The beautiful 12th-century church of the Augustinian priory of Brinkburn survives completely roofed and restored, while parts of the monastic buildings are incorporated into the adjacent manor house.

Etal Castle

ETAL CASTLE

20 miles from Beadnell Parish

Etal was built in the mid 14th century by Robert Manners as a defence against Scots raiders, in a strategic position by a ford over the river Till.
